Output 645e0657e354676595c240769af6d3a5e3b3c4b681255ad2d679b27301dfacca:2

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5cf08085251561e3144b64dccb2e6036cd9be3 OP_EQUAL
address
3MguF6qxsJaHuiBGmsRtakmcGvV6uJCTfk
transaction
645e0657e354676595c240769af6d3a5e3b3c4b681255ad2d679b27301dfacca
spent
true